Abstract/Summary

This text extends some ideas presented in a keynote lecture of the 5th Encontro de Tipografia conference, in Barcelos, Portugal, in November 2014. The paper discusses problems of identifying the location and encoding of design decisions, the implications of digital workflows for capturing knowledge generating through design practice, and the consequences of the transformation of production tools into commodities. It concludes with a discussion of the perception of added value in typeface design.
